Update on Apfelhammer.de - Bashblog with webmention and isso comments

October 12, 2025 — Jan Montag

So, this post is an update to my "weblog engine" Bashblog. This is a Shellscript wich renders my weblog in static html files, like all the other static website generators like Jekyll or Pelikan or you name it do. But there is a difference: for bb.sh you only need the standard linux tools like awk, sed etc. pp., and this works with a nice css file out of the box really good.

Hello World Again - Apfelhammer.de back online

October 09, 2025 — Jan Montag

I am back - because my internet provider (Pÿur) cut off my home server connection (it is this ipv4 ipv6 thing) from one day to another without getting me informed, my websites were all down. So I moved to another server but I find it really overbloated to host such a small bunch of html websites on a big hoster.

Now, I am back but ISSO is not working and maybe other things are also broken.

Bye, Jan

Footnote [1] Pyur uses a DS-lite procedure for its customers, in which no public IPv4 address is assigned to conserve scarce (lol) IPv4 addresses and facilitate the transition to IPv6. Private customers thus receive a dynamic IP address via a shared IPv4 pool and share this access with other users.

ISSO Comments with Bashblog

December 19, 2024 — Jan Montag

Comments belongs to the website. So I newly established this weblog and I am a great fan of comments. Because were is the place to talk about a topic? Directly under the topic, right. I now publish with a simple Shell-Script (Bashblog) and there is no commenting system built in, the author helped out with integrating Disqus, which is known for being a wideley used commenting hoster.

And there is the point to talk: I think comments belong to the commenters and to the website were the comments are said, but definitely comments are no big data and therefore should not be outsourced to a third-party company like disqus is.

And here is the point were isso enters the game. Isso is a commenting server similar to Disqus, but were you host your own data at yourself, on your own server, here at apfelhammer.de

And now I integrated it into my bashblog.

And it is up and running now.

So please feel free to comment:

  • no name needed
  • no email needed
  • just your input

But because of this, everytime someone is commenting, I'll get an email and have to moderate the comment. So when you comment, it could take a while, that's because I am lazy sometimes :-)
